What is a Center Console Skiff?

A center console skiff is a small to medium-sized boat characterized by its open deck layout and a helm station located centrally. Unlike side console boats, where the helm is offset to one side, the center console placement allows balanced weight distribution and easy access to all parts of the boat. This design is especially popular among anglers because it offers 360-degree fishing access.

Key Features of Center Console Skiffs

  • Open Deck Layout: Maximizes usable space for fishing, gear, and passengers.
  • Central Helm: Provides better visibility and balance.
  • Versatility: Suitable for saltwater and freshwater environments, with configurations for fishing, cruising, and utility use.
  • Stability: Often designed with a shallow draft and wide beam for stability in various water conditions.

Core Principles in Designing a Center Console Skiff

Designing a skiff involves several critical elements, from hull shape to material selection. The goal is to balance performance, durability, and usability.

Hull Shape and Size

The hull design largely determines the boat’s handling characteristics. Most center console skiffs feature a flat or shallow-V hull, which enables them to operate efficiently in shallow waters. The flat hull offers excellent stability at rest and when moving slowly, making it perfect for fishing or navigating marshy areas. The shallow-V hull provides a smoother ride in choppier conditions while maintaining shallow draft advantages.

Size is also a factor; common lengths range from 16 to 22 feet. Larger skiffs offer more space and seaworthiness but require more power and fuel.

Weight Distribution and Balance

The central helm allows for better balance, but designers must still carefully plan weight distribution. Heavy gear such as batteries, fuel tanks, and storage compartments should be placed low and near the center line to maintain stability. Overloading one side can create listing issues, adversely affecting performance and safety.

Material Selection

Choosing the right materials affects the skiff’s durability, weight, maintenance, and cost. Popular options include:

  • Aluminum: Lightweight, corrosion-resistant, and low maintenance. Ideal for utility and fishing skiffs.
  • Fiberglass: Offers smooth finishes and complex molding possibilities. Requires more maintenance but allows for sleek hull shapes.
  • Wood: Traditional choice with aesthetic appeal and customization options, though it requires more upkeep.

Designing the Center Console

The centerpiece of this boat style is the helm console itself, where controls, instrumentation, and navigation equipment reside. A well-designed console enhances usability and safety.

Size and Layout

Console dimensions must balance enough space for instruments and storage without encroaching on deck space. A typical console might measure 3 to 4 feet wide and 2 to 3 feet deep.

  • Instrument Panel: Should be ergonomically arranged to keep gauges and switches within easy reach.
  • Storage: A locker or compartments beneath the helm can store safety equipment, tackle, or personal items.
  • Seating: Some designs incorporate leaning posts or small seats, which can double as storage boxes.

Windshield and Protection

Incorporating a windshield or windscreen helps protect the operator from spray and wind, especially at higher speeds or cooler climates. The material can be tempered glass or marine-grade acrylic.

Electronics Integration

Modern skiffs often include GPS, fish finders, radios, and lighting controls within the console. Planning wiring pathways and waterproofing the electronics compartment is vital for longevity.

Optimizing Deck Layout Around the Center Console

The open deck is one of the skiff’s biggest advantages. Thoughtful arrangement of features around the console maximizes functionality.

Fishing Features

  • Rod Holders: Mounted strategically on the gunwales or the console sides.
  • Livewells: Built-in or portable tanks with aeration to keep bait or catch fresh.
  • Storage Boxes: For tackle, safety gear, and other essentials, often doubling as seating.
  • Non-Skid Surfaces: Essential for safety when moving around on a wet deck.

Comfort and Safety

  • Grab Rails: Around the console and along the gunwales to provide secure handholds.
  • Drainage: Self-bailing decks or scuppers to prevent water accumulation.
  • Seating Options: Modular benches or leaning posts help accommodate more passengers without cluttering the deck.

Power and Performance Considerations

Choosing the right engine and propulsion system is crucial. Most center console skiffs use outboard motors, with horsepower matched to the boat size and intended use.

Engine Size

For skiffs in the 16-22 foot range, outboards between 40 to 150 horsepower are common. More power allows higher speeds and better handling in rougher waters but increases fuel consumption.

Fuel Capacity and Placement

Fuel tanks are often installed under seats or in dedicated compartments low in the hull to maintain balance. Capacity should provide adequate range without excess weight.

Propulsion and Steering

Hydraulic steering systems provide smooth control, especially with larger motors. Throttle and shift controls are integrated into the helm console for ergonomic operation.
